/prebuilts/go/darwin-x86/src/cmd/internal/obj/arm64/ |
anames.go | 18 "ADRP",
|
/prebuilts/go/linux-x86/src/cmd/internal/obj/arm64/ |
anames.go | 18 "ADRP",
|
/external/libhevc/common/arm64/ |
ihevc_deblk_chroma_horz.s | 85 adrp x3, :got:gai4_ihevc_qp_table 120 adrp x3, :got:gai4_ihevc_tc_table
|
ihevc_deblk_chroma_vert.s | 90 adrp x7, :got:gai4_ihevc_qp_table 139 adrp x6, :got:gai4_ihevc_tc_table
|
ihevc_intra_pred_filters_luma_mode_11_to_17.s | 113 adrp x7, :got:gai4_ihevc_ang_table 116 adrp x8, :got:gai4_ihevc_inv_ang_table 247 adrp x14, :got:col_for_intra_luma 261 adrp x12, :got:idx_neg_idx_11_17 //load least idx table 406 adrp x14, :got:col_for_intra_luma 452 adrp x14, :got:col_for_intra_luma 595 adrp x14, :got:col_for_intra_luma 605 adrp x12, :got:idx_neg_idx_11_17 //load least idx table
|
ihevc_intra_pred_chroma_mode_3_to_9.s | 113 adrp x7, :got:gai4_ihevc_ang_table 116 adrp x8, :got:gai4_ihevc_inv_ang_table 124 adrp x14, :got:col_for_intra_chroma 136 adrp x12, :got:idx_neg_idx_chroma_3_9 //load most idx table 288 adrp x14, :got:col_for_intra_chroma 337 adrp x14, :got:col_for_intra_chroma
|
ihevc_intra_pred_luma_mode_3_to_9.s | 114 adrp x7, :got:gai4_ihevc_ang_table 117 adrp x8, :got:gai4_ihevc_inv_ang_table 125 adrp x14, :got:col_for_intra_luma 143 adrp x12, :got:idx_neg_idx_3_9 //load least idx table 286 adrp x14, :got:col_for_intra_luma 332 adrp x14, :got:col_for_intra_luma 478 adrp x12, :got:idx_neg_idx_3_9 //load least idx table
|
ihevc_intra_pred_filters_chroma_mode_11_to_17.s | 113 adrp x7, :got:gai4_ihevc_ang_table 116 adrp x8, :got:gai4_ihevc_inv_ang_table 243 adrp x14, :got:col_for_intra_chroma 255 adrp x12, :got:idx_neg_idx_chroma_11_17 //load least idx table 410 adrp x14, :got:col_for_intra_chroma 469 adrp x14, :got:col_for_intra_chroma
|
ihevc_intra_pred_filters_chroma_mode_19_to_25.s | 112 adrp x7, :got:gai4_ihevc_ang_table 115 adrp x8, :got:gai4_ihevc_inv_ang_table 215 adrp x6, :got:gai4_ihevc_ang_table //loads word32 gai4_ihevc_ang_table[35] 223 adrp x1, :got:gau1_ihevc_planar_factor //used for ((row + 1) * intra_pred_ang) row values
|
ihevc_intra_pred_filters_luma_mode_19_to_25.s | 113 adrp x7, :got:gai4_ihevc_ang_table 116 adrp x8, :got:gai4_ihevc_inv_ang_table 221 adrp x6, :got:gai4_ihevc_ang_table //loads word32 gai4_ihevc_ang_table[35] 227 adrp x1, :got:gau1_ihevc_planar_factor //used for ((row + 1) * intra_pred_ang) row values
|
/external/llvm/test/CodeGen/AArch64/ |
arm64-variadic-aapcs.ll | 14 ; CHECK: adrp x[[VA_LIST_HI:[0-9]+]], var 52 ; CHECK: adrp x[[VA_LIST_HI:[0-9]+]], var
|
arm64-call-tailcalls.ll | 8 ; CHECK: adrp x[[GOTADDR:[0-9]+]], _t@GOTPAGE
|
arm64-addr-type-promotion.ll | 12 ; CHECK: adrp [[PAGE:x[0-9]+]], _block@GOTPAGE
|
/external/llvm/lib/Target/AArch64/ |
AArch64AsmPrinter.cpp | 485 /// adrp x0, :tlsdesc:var 501 MCInst Adrp; 502 Adrp.setOpcode(AArch64::ADRP); 503 Adrp.addOperand(MCOperand::createReg(AArch64::X0)); 504 Adrp.addOperand(SymTLSDesc); 505 EmitToStreamer(*OutStreamer, Adrp);
|
AArch64Subtarget.cpp | 74 // The small code mode's direct accesses use ADRP, which cannot necessarily
|
/toolchain/binutils/binutils-2.25/gold/ |
aarch64.cc | 146 // Retrieve encoded adrp 33-bit signed imm value. This value is obtained by 150 aarch64_adrp_decode_imm(const Insntype adrp) 154 gold_assert(is_adrp(adrp)); 155 // 21-bit imm encoded in adrp. 156 uint64_t imm = ((adrp >> 29) & mask2) | (((adrp >> 5) & mask19) << 2); 676 // Using adrp/add pair, 4 insns (including alignment) without mem access, 753 0x90000010, /* adrp ip0, X */ 1061 // erratum, we may choose to replace 'adrp' with 'adr', in this case, we need 1062 // adrp's code position (two or three insns before erratum insn itself) 5274 adrp( function in class:__anon75300::Output_data_got_aarch64::AArch64_relocate_functions 5293 adrp(unsigned char* view, function in class:__anon75300::Output_data_got_aarch64::AArch64_relocate_functions [all...] |
/external/clang/test/CodeGen/ |
aarch64-neon-scalar-x-indexed-elem.c | 265 // CHECK: adrp x[[ADDRLO:[0-9]+]] 267 // CHECK: adrp x[[ADDRLO:[0-9]+]] 284 // CHECK: adrp x[[ADDRLO:[0-9]+]] 286 // CHECK: adrp x[[ADDRLO:[0-9]+]]
|
/prebuilts/go/linux-x86/pkg/bootstrap/src/bootstrap/internal/obj/arm64/ |
anames.go | 21 "ADRP",
|
/external/llvm/lib/Target/AArch64/MCTargetDesc/ |
AArch64AsmBackend.cpp | 478 // The ADRP instruction adds some multiple of 0x1000 to the current PC & 480 // up to one step depending on where the ADRP is in memory. For example: 482 // ADRP x0, there 485 // If the ADRP occurs at address 0xffc then "there" will be at 0x1000 and 487 // same page as the ADRP and the instruction should encode 0x0. Assuming the
|
/external/valgrind/coregrind/m_dispatch/ |
dispatch-arm64-linux.S | 180 adrp x1, VG_(stats__n_xindirs_32) 191 adrp x4, VG_(tt_fast) 207 adrp x1, VG_(stats__n_xindir_misses_32)
|
/external/vixl/src/vixl/a64/ |
instructions-a64.cc | 299 // ADR and ADRP. 301 if (Mask(PCRelAddressingMask) == ADRP) { 343 VIXL_ASSERT(Mask(PCRelAddressingMask) == ADRP);
|
/art/compiler/linker/ |
multi_oat_relative_patcher.h | 53 // page-aligned, so that it does not skew alignment calculations, say arm64 ADRP.
|
/art/compiler/optimizing/ |
code_generator_arm64.h | 479 // ADRP (pass `adrp_label = null`) or the ADD (pass `adrp_label` pointing 480 // to the associated ADRP patch label). 487 // either the ADRP (pass `adrp_label = null`) or the LDR (pass `adrp_label` 488 // pointing to the associated ADRP patch label).
|
/external/llvm/test/MC/AArch64/ |
arm64-tls-relocs.s | 24 adrp x11, :gottprel:var 27 // CHECK: adrp x11, :gottprel:var // encoding: [0x0b'A',A,A,0x90'A'] 290 adrp x8, :tlsdesc:var 296 // CHECK: adrp x8, :tlsdesc:var // encoding: [0x08'A',A,A,0x90'A']
|
tls-relocs.s | 201 adrp x11, :gottprel:var 205 // CHECK: adrp x11, :gottprel:var // encoding: [0x0b'A',A,A,0x90'A'] 377 adrp x8, :tlsdesc:var 384 // CHECK: adrp x8, :tlsdesc:var // encoding: [0x08'A',A,A,0x90'A']
|